Good Question: Waiting To Swim After You Eat

SACRAMENTO (CBS13) ― Remember this? You're having fun, and just need a quick snack, and want to get back in the action, but wait! Mom says don't even think about swimming! So are you really supposed to wait a half hour after eating before swimming?

Christy Adams, with the Injury Prevention Program and a Mom herself says this really is a good question.

"Drowning is the number one cause of death for kids ages 1-4 within California," she says.

She adds there are more than 3,000 cases of drowning each year in the United States.

But is there any truth to waiting a half hour?

"There has not been a single case attributed to eating a meal unless of course alcohol was involved," says Adams.

Christy does see the logic behind the legend.

"I think the myths have developed because after eating a body moves blood to the intestines, to help with digestion, and that in some cases could cause cramping," she says.

She believes that would require some extreme eating and swimming.

"So basically that is an old wives' tale," says Adams.
